Range

The range of an electronic scooter is the distance it can travel before it needs to be recharged. The range varies based on various factors, including the weight of the rider and speed, as well as other conditions. When you are looking for an electric scooter, it is important to know this so you can choose the best model for your needs. A good way to determine how far a scooter can travel is to utilize an online calculator.

The maximum speed of electric scooters is also a factor to consider because higher speeds demand more power from the motor and can drain the battery faster. Most riders will choose a scooter which can be used at a lower speed comfortably.

Another key factor to consider is the size of the electric scooter's battery. Larger batteries can provide more power and extend running times. This is a benefit for those who intend to make long trips or commutes.

Scooters with smaller battery capacities may be able to travel up to 20 miles. This is adequate for a quick trip around town, but may not be enough to get to work or school. Find models with a high-capacity motors and batteries of medium size to extend the range. The average capacity is 600 watt-hours which is enough for most scooter riders.

Higher-powered motors and larger battery sizes can offer an impressive maximum speed of up to 40 mph. This speed is more than enough to be fast enough for a short commute and it can be quite exhilarating.

A wide range of accessories and other parts are available to improve the performance of electric scooters. For example, some models come with a brake system to reduce wear and tear on the brake pads. Others feature suspension to smooth bumps and give a more comfortable ride. Handlebars that can be adjusted in height are included to allow riders of various heights.

Speed

Electric scooters are fast and eco-friendly mobility that could cut down on the cost of your train or bus ride, car gas and parking costs. green power electric scooter are also great for the so-called "last mile" part of your commute, which will get you from home to work or school.

The speed of your electric scooter may be a significant aspect in deciding which model to choose and the majority of models allow you to alter the top speed to suit your needs. Some are built to be more fun while others are more suitable for slow, leisurely rides. It is important to ensure that your scooter's maximum speed is suitable for the distance you intend to cover, as well as any inclines or mountains.

The motor and battery capacity are two of the most crucial elements that determine how fast electric scooters can travel. Bigger motors and batteries produce more power but are also heavier and bulkier. This makes them harder to manage and may require regular maintenance or replacement parts.

The majority of electric scooters come with mechanical brakes or an electronic system to slow the vehicle down. Mechanical brakes include drum, foot and disc brakes. Electronic systems use the motor's resistance to slow the vehicle. Regardless of which type you pick, we recommend opting for a model with two brakes in the event that one breaks or fails for any reason.

The controller acts as the brain of your electric scooter, regulating the flow of power to the motor based on the throttle input. It also handles other functions, like speed and acceleration control depending on the model. The majority of scooters come with a variety of different settings that let you customize the performance according to your personal preferences and needs. Certain models come with an option for safety that slows the speed of the scooter for children or those who are less coordinated. Weight

The motor, battery, and other components of an electric scooter are the main components responsible for its weight. In the end, certain types of micro mobility scooters are heavier more than others.

In the majority of cases, the weight of an electric scooter is shown on the product's page as well as in the user's manual for the scooter. The weight can serve as a helpful indicator of how lightweight the scooter is, but it should not be the only factor when selecting a new model.

The weight of an electric scooter can impact its performance and safety. For instance, if a rider exceeds the manufacturer's specified maximum weight capacity, it could result in slower speeds and a decrease in battery life. This can also affect the stability and balance, increasing the likelihood for accidents.

A battery management system monitors the condition of the scooter's batteries. It warns users when one is damaged or overcharged. The system also adjusts the scooter's acceleration according to the terrain and the preferences of the rider. Safety

Electric scooters are an excellent choice for those who want to get around quickly from A to B. These scooters are quiet, produce less pollutant and require less maintenance than gasoline-powered counterparts. They also run on electricity, which is available in many ways, including renewable energy sources, which can reduce the requirement for imported oil and gas.

These electric scooters require special care and attention to ensure their safety. The diligent manufacturers who adhere to safety guidelines, and the shrewd riders who adhere to safe procedures, create a safe environment when using electric power scooters .

It is essential to test all the features of your scooter prior to taking a ride. This includes checking that the brakes are working properly, the tires are air-filled and that the battery is on a sufficient charge. It's also helpful to have a helmet and any other body protections you might require based on the terrain that you're planning on riding.

It is also recommended that you adhere to traffic laws and signals when riding an electric scooter particularly in areas that have high-speed traffic and pedestrians. It is also essential to maintain a safe distance between you and other road users, and to be ready to brake if necessary. A high-mounted taillight or a headlight mounted high are also useful to increase visibility and to signal to other road users your intention to move or stop.

A reliable brake system is crucial to stopping accidents, and a lot of today's scooters offer front or rear braking, and/or regenerative to ensure you have maximum control over your speed. In addition, a suspension system improves the ride by absorbing shocks and vibrations.

Another important feature is a kickstand that keeps the scooter upright and prevents it from accidentally accelerating when you're not in the throttle position. Also, it's essential to be on the lookout for indications of a damaged lithium-ion battery, such as swelling or leakage. If you observe any of these symptoms, stop using the e-scooter and seek professional advice to replace or repair it.
